The Luck of Eden Hall to Play Free Show at Double Door This Saturday!


Radio One Chicago favorites The Luck of Eden Hall are playing a free show at Double Door this Saturday, June 30, and the eclectic bill is stacked with some rockin' bands.

TLOEH will take the stage at 9:15 PM after an opening set by locals Temporary Pharaohs, who mix garage, psych and surf into an enjoyable summer cocktail. The evening's middle slot will be taken by Max Pain and the Groovies, a hard-touring experimental rock group from Salt Lake City. Direct support comes courtesy of Dead Feathers, a young group from the 'burbs and headliners The Choir are another Chicago group playing one of their first-ever gigs!
